The intern functions <br /> as staff and provides additional support during alternative to suspension and <br /> afterschool programming. <br /> o Campus Y provides Bonner interns each year; each intern stays with Boomerang for <br /> 4 years. <br /> o UNC's APPLES Service Learning program volunteers provide academic support to <br /> students, including 1:1 tutoring, as well as after school support. <br /> • Boomerang works with partner agencies to refer students and families for follow-up <br /> services, including: <br /> o Mental health (e.g. Carolina Outreach, El Futuro) <br /> o Family support to provide critical assistance to parents raising school-age children <br /> with emotional/behavioral issues, mental illness, learning differences, substance <br /> abuse problems and other challenges (Freedom House, Youth Villages), and <br /> substance use (UNC-ASAP). <br /> • Boomerang is a community impact partner of Orange County Family Success <br /> Alliance, contributing to the development of activities and services for youth on the <br /> cradle to college/career continuum. <br /> • Boomerang is a community partner in Orange County Misdemeanor Diversion <br /> Program: rather than face arrest and prosecution in adult criminal court, 16 and 17 year <br /> old first-time offenders with eligible misdemeanor offenses are placed on a 90-day <br /> diversion plan that focuses on addressing individual therapeutic needs or the completion <br /> of community service hours. <br /> • Boomerang is a member of the Third Sector Alliance, a community organization that <br /> seeks to address community needs and support collaborations to improve the quality of <br /> life of all who live and work in Orange County. <br /> PROGRAM DESCRIPTION (3 pages OR LESS) <br /> d) Program Services Proposed <br /> At Boomerang, students participate in structured programming which emphasizes positive <br /> behavioral-change outcomes, and which is an opportunity to re-engage students in school <br /> and community.
